    Four-Wheel Scooters

    Many users of mobility scooters are active outdoors and need the right scooter to handle rough terrain. Four-wheel scooters provide a wider variety of features than 3-wheel models, such as sturdy frames, higher clearance heights, more powerful tires and higher incline ratings. This means they can effortlessly navigate through steep driveways, grass, and gravel that allow you to go where you want to go without stress.

    The top 4 wheel scooters have high-speed capabilities, allowing you to reach your destination in a shorter time. Check the scooter's maximum speed to make sure it meets your safety and comfort requirements.

    Consider the weight that you'll have to carry. Look for one with an ample front basket that can take all your shopping bags and other things.

    Be aware of the scooter's turning radius. This will help you navigate through aisles of stores and hallways. For longer trips, look for a model that has an extended battery life. This will allow you to travel farther on a single charge, and avoid the stress of having to stop and recharge frequently. If you're concerned about safety, check the brake system of your scooter to ensure it is in line with your requirements.

    Three-Wheel Scooters

    Three-wheel scooters are more agile and have a smaller radius of turning. They are also less heavy and more affordable, making them a cost-effective option for occasional premium mobility scooters outdoors. A variety of models can be disassembled and transported within the trunk of your car. However some require vehicle lift.

    3-wheel scooters are less stable than four-wheel models on rough surfaces or terrain that is why they're not suitable for outdoor use. Some manufacturers, however, offer safety features such as anti-tip wheels that offer additional stability and guarantee a safe ride. Stability can also be increased by using the scooter on flat surfaces and adhering to the proper driving methods.

    3 wheel travel scooters are the most compact of the four designs. They are able to drive indoors and on smooth outdoor surfaces, but may have difficulty navigating outdoor curbs or sharp turns. 3-wheel mid size scooters are the next size up and are able to drive on sidewalks and other outdoor terrains while performing well in smaller space.

    3 wheel full size scooters, also known as heavy duty scooters, are the most powerful of the four styles and are designed for full-time outdoor use. They have bigger tires than the mid-size or travel value-for-money scooters. They are able to be used on pavements as well as more challenging outdoor terrain. A lot of them have full suspensions for a smooth ride. They also feature more storage space underneath the seat and in the rear compartment that is lockable unlike other scooters.

    Weight Capacity

    Four-wheel models can carry more weight than three-wheel scooters. This lets you carry more shopping bags, luggage and personal items along when you go on a scooter ride outdoors. They also have a larger base and wheels, making them better suited to handle rough terrain and drive over roots and rocks that could block the way.

    Since you'll be using your outdoor scooter for a long period of time, make sure you choose comfortable seating options and features. The majority of high-end scooters come with adjustable seat heights and rotate settings, so that riders of all heights can find the ideal position. You can also create a comfortable driving experience by altering the tiller, armrests, and suspension system.

    In addition to comfort, think about the items you'll carry with when you go on your outdoor scooter excursions. If you will be visiting distant relatives or friends, it is best to choose a mobility scooter that has ample storage space. The more space you have to store the things you need on your scooter journey, the more fun it will be.

    Comfort

    For those who have to drive their scooter for long periods of time it is important. Pick a scooter that has a an ergonomic, well-padded and contoured seat that can be adjusted to suit your body. This will help reduce the discomfort of sitting in the same spot for extended periods of time and help to reduce back and neck pain. You may want to think about a adjustable headrest and armrests in order to properly align your body when driving.

    If you plan to take your scooter outdoors, you must also select one that has enough ground clearance to go over bumps and uneven surfaces. The amount of ground clearance is different according to the type of scooter and model, with portable models having less space beneath their wheels, and heavy-duty models having more. If you plan to use your scooter in areas that have a lot of uneven terrain, a four-wheeler is recommended since it can be able to handle rough terrain better than three-wheel scooters.

    If you intend to take your scooter out of your neighborhood, you should choose a model that has an extended-lasting battery. This will decrease the need to charge often and let you to travel further distances before running out of battery power. Choose a model that has suspension to improve riding comfort. It will absorb the vibrations and shocks that come from uneven terrain. These features will make your ride more enjoyable and will give you the confidence to go anywhere you want.

    Battery Life

    The battery of mobility scooters is an important element in determining how far it can travel. There are a variety of factors that affect the life and performance of the battery including its type, capacity as well as usage and charging habits. Batteries last from between 18 months and two years before they require replacement however, they can last up to 5 years if they are treated with regular care and frequent usage.

    Simple practices can increase the life of a mobility-scooter's battery. Examine the battery gauge first to ensure it's not at the point of depletion. This will stop a deep-discharge cycle which reduces the capacity of the battery. Likewise, avoid frequent stop-and-start driving, as this can drain the battery faster. Also, keep your speed steady to maximize the battery's performance and range.

    The battery should be removed from the charger when the red light indicates that it is fully charged. If left attached it could result in damage. The life of a battery can be extended by keeping it in a cool, dry location. Finally, be sure to only use the battery-specific charger included with your mobility scooter. Chargers that do not belong to the battery can also damage it.     Speed

    Outdoor scooters need to be able to operate across a variety of terrains. In most cases this means an all-wheeler with a longer wheelbase to provide stability. These models are also heavier than basic indoor scooters, and can carry heavier objects such as a trunk, suitcase or in certain cases oxygen tanks for people with breathing issues.

    The majority of electric mobility scooters foldable lightweight scooters can travel at speeds up to 5 mph outdoors. However, you should consider local laws and regulations to ensure that you are operating your scooter at a pace that does not pose a threat to the environment or other pedestrians.

    In rough or uneven terrain, it can cause your scooter to slow down, and could shorten its maximum distance and battery life. To avoid these issues ensure that the scooter you select has all-terrain tires and suspension systems. These features let you navigate over small stones and lips between sidewalks and paved roads.

    When choosing an outdoor scooter, comfort and ease of use are important to take into consideration. Consider adding a canopy for protection from the elements, as well as storage baskets for items to be transported on the scooter. For your comfort, look into adjustable seat and armrests particularly in the event that the scooter is used for long distances. A speed control that is smart can also be useful to monitor your speed while driving and to reduce the risk of injury.
